    Netflix’s Virgin River returns for its sixth season, blending familiar faces with fresh additions to its beloved cast.

    From local bar owner Jack Sheridan to newcomer Kaia Bryant, let’s explore the ensemble that’s made this show Netflix’s longest-running English-language drama.

    Main Cast and Characters

    Alexandra Breckenridge (Melinda “Mel” Monroe)

    Mel arrived in Virgin River seeking a fresh start as a nurse practitioner, leaving behind a painful past in Los Angeles.

    Over the seasons, she’s transitioned from a grieving widow to Jack’s partner, and now her journey delves deeper with flashbacks revealing her family history.

    Breckenridge is known for her roles in The Walking Dead and This Is Us. Additionally, she’s an accomplished photographer specialising in cityscapes and portraits.

    Martin Henderson (Jack Sheridan)

    Henderson, hailing from New Zealand, captures Jack’s multifaceted persona—a former Marine, bar owner, and Mel’s steadfast partner.

    Jack’s ongoing battle with PTSD and his role as the town’s unofficial leader adds depth to his character.

    Henderson’s previous credits include Grey’s Anatomy and the 2022 horror film X.

    The Town’s Core

    Tim Matheson as Vernon “Doc” Mullins

    Doc began as Mel’s reluctant boss and has since evolved into a mentor.

    His complicated relationship with his wife, Hope, and the discovery of a grandson have been pivotal storylines.

    Matheson, a seasoned actor, is also known for The West Wing and his directorial contributions to the show.

    Annette O’Toole as Hope McCrea

    Hope, the town’s mayor, embodies resilience as she recovers from a traumatic brain injury while managing her duties.

    O’Toole’s portrayal of Hope showcases strength and vulnerability. Fans might recognise her from Smallville and Superman III.

    Colin Lawrence as John “Preacher” Middleton

    Preacher, Jack’s Marine buddy and skilled chef, provides a stabilising presence.

    His relationship with newcomer Kaia Bryant and legal troubles add new layers to his arc.

    Lawrence’s performances in Battlestar Galactica and Riverdale have earned him acclaim.

    Season 6 Additions and Changes

    New Faces

    • Jessica Rothe as Sarah: Mel’s mother in 1970s flashbacks, a free spirit with a passion for activism.
    • Callum Kerr as young Everett Reid: Mel’s father, depicted as a poet and musician in his youth.

    Departures

    • Mark Ghanimé (Dr. Cameron Hayek): After three seasons, Ghanimé exits the show, leaving behind a memorable legacy as Doc’s protégé.

    Recurring and Extended Cast

    The richness of Virgin River lies in its supporting characters:

    • Zibby Allen (Brie Sheridan): Jack’s sister and a sharp attorney, now romantically linked to Brady.
    • Kai Bradbury (Denny Cutler): Doc’s grandson, navigating life with a rare diagnosis.
    • Sarah Dugdale (Lizzie): Connie’s niece, whose rebellious streak has mellowed into small-town charm.

    Production and Filming

    The allure of Virgin River is inseparable from its breathtaking filming locations in British Columbia.

    The fictional Virgin River comes to life through Snug Cove on Bowen Island, where the picturesque main street and Artisan Lane establish the show’s charming small-town atmosphere.

    Meanwhile, the Watershed Grill in Brackendale provides the backdrop for Jack’s Bar, a central hub for emotional and dramatic moments.

    Other key settings include Doc Mullins’ clinic, shot in a Victorian house in New Westminster, and the awe-inspiring waterfalls at Shannon Falls Provincial Park, which add a natural serenity to the series.

    Filming for Season 6 began in February 2024 and concluded in May 2024, with the production team meticulously crafting each scene to maintain the seamless blend of scenic beauty and small-town intimacy that has become the show’s hallmark.

    Future Developments

    The prequel series focusing on Mel’s parents is in development. Patrick Sean Smith, showrunner since Season 5, plans to spotlight 1960s issues while retaining the franchise’s heartwarming tone.

    Latest Season Highlights

    The sixth season of Virgin River, which premiered on 19 December 2024, continues its tradition of weaving intricate narratives that balance the past and present.

    This time, Mel’s journey is intertwined with poignant flashbacks to her parents’ lives, painting a vivid picture of their complex love story.

    These revelations not only deepen her character but also create emotional parallels with her own experiences in Virgin River.

    As the town prepares for wedding celebrations, the festivities become a microcosm of the show’s blend of joy and drama.

    Newcomer Kaia Bryant challenges Preacher’s priorities, while familiar faces grapple with personal growth and unresolved conflicts.

    Season 6 exemplifies Virgin River’s ability to keep its audience engaged with layered storytelling and relatable themes, securing its place as a Netflix favourite.

    Critical Reception

    Virgin River continues to captivate audiences with its blend of small-town charm and heartfelt drama.

    The series holds a solid approval rating across seasons, with fans and critics praising its ability to balance lighthearted moments with deeply emotional arcs.

    With a seventh season confirmed, Virgin River solidifies its place as a Netflix mainstay, offering both comfort and intrigue to its devoted fanbase.
